What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Personalization Mall Production Associate, and why are they important?

To succeed as a Personalization Mall Production Associate, you need attention to detail, manual dexterity, and the ability to follow production processes, typically sup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with personalization equipment such as laser engravers, embroidery machines, and order management software is commonly required. Strong teamwork, time management, and communication skills help individuals excel in a fast-paced, deadline-driven environment. These skills ensure high-quality, accurate customization of products and efficient order fulfillment, which are critical to customer satisfaction and business success.

What is a Personalization Mall job?

A Personalization Mall job refers to a position at PersonalizationMall.com, a company that specializes in creating and selling personalized gifts. Employees may work in various roles such as customer service, production, design, warehouse, or corporate functions. The company is known for its fast-paced environment, especially during peak seasons like holidays, and values attention to detail and customer satisfaction. Working at Personalization Mall offers opportunities to learn about customized product creation and e-commerce operations. Many employees enjoy the collaborative atmosphere and the chance to help customers create meaningful, personalized gifts.

Job description

Flowerama is looking for hardworking, upbeat, dependable individuals for day, evening, and weekend shifts. Our Florist and Gift store is seeking qualified applicants who have strong customer service and/or retail experience.

Both part-time and full-time employees receive holiday pay, vacation and discretionary time, floating holidays, a 401(k) opportunity, flexible schedule, holidays, seasonal appreciation gifts, monthly fresh flowers, friends, and family discount cards, branded clothing, and a substantial discount throughout the entire 1-800-Flowers Enterprise (Flowerama, 1800Flowers.com, Harry & David, Personalization Mall, Shari's Berries, 1800-Baskets.com, Simply Chocolate, Fruit Bouquets, Cheryl's Cookies, The Popcorn Factory, Wolferman's Bakery, Stock Yards, and more).

Full-time employees also receive medical insurance, vision insurance, dental insurance, life insurance, disability, and opportunities to receive other insurance such as identity protection, pet insurance, hospital indemnity, and more.
